    How Much Time Should You Allow for a House Raising Project?

    When you undertake a house raising project, the average duration to range from two to four weeks. The timeline is influenced by factors like foundation repair complexity, changes to the structure, and flood prevention requirements. You must account for preparing the site, disconnecting utilities, and weather conditions. A thorough assessment ensures your foundation repair and flood prevention upgrades proceed efficiently, reducing setbacks and enhancing structural integrity throughout the house raising process.

    Is a Permit Necessary for House Raising in Orillia, Coldwater, or Penetanguishene?

    You'll need to secure building permits prior to raising a house in Orillia, Coldwater, or Penetanguishene. You must provide comprehensive plans specifying structural modifications, foundation changes, and safety measures. Your application will be reviewed by local authorities to verify compliance with local zoning laws and construction codes. Failure to obtain required permits may lead to mandatory restoration, fines, or project delays. Make certain to check with your municipality's planning office to verify specific house raising requirements and procedures.

    Is It Possible to Live in My House While It's Being Raised?

    During the house raising process, you generally cannot remain in your residence, as the structural elevation process poses safety risks and disrupts utilities. You'll need to arrange alternative accommodation for your protection. The timeline fluctuates, but you should plan to relocate for several weeks, subject to project specifications and weather patterns. Explore your temporary accommodation choices early, and work closely with your contractor to reduce downtime and maintain project momentum.
